What Are Antioxidants?

Antioxidants are molecules that fight free radicals in the body. Free radicals are compounds that can cause harm if their levels become too high. They are linked to multiple illnesses, including diabetes, heart disease, and cancer. Antioxidants neutralize these free radicals, potentially reducing or helping prevent some of the damage they cause.

Several types of antioxidants include vitamins C and E, trace elements like selenium, and other compounds found in food. These antioxidants can be found in various sources, including fruits, vegetables, nuts, meat, and some processed foods. Supplements also offer a concentrated form of antioxidants but come with their pros and cons, which will be discussed later in this article.

Understanding Cancer At A Cellular Level

Cancer is a term used for diseases in which abnormal cells divide uncontrollably and can invade nearby tissues. It’s not just one disease but many diseases, with over 100 different types known to affect humans. Cancer development involves mutations in a cell’s DNA, leading to uncontrolled cell growth and division.

The cellular environment plays a significant role in the development and progression of cancer. Factors such as oxidative stress, inflammation, and other biochemical elements can either inhibit or promote the growth of cancer cells. Understanding these factors is crucial for exploring how antioxidants may play a role in cancer prevention.

The Oxidative Stress Connection

Oxidative stress occurs when there’s an imbalance between the production of free radicals and the body’s ability to counteract their harmful effects through neutralization by antioxidants. In simpler terms, oxidative stress happens when the scale tips in favor of free radicals. This condition contributes to the aging process and, more importantly for this discussion, the development of various diseases, including cancer.

Free radicals are unstable atoms that can damage cells and are produced naturally in the body. However, lifestyle factors such as poor diet, smoking, and environmental pollutants can increase the production of free radicals. When these free radicals accumulate, they can cause damage to cellular components like DNA, proteins, and cell membranes, thereby contributing to cancer development.

How Antioxidants Counteract Oxidative Stress

Antioxidants work by neutralizing free radicals, effectively “disarming” them. They do this by donating an electron to the free radical, stabilizing it, and preventing it from causing further damage. This process is often called “scavenging,” where antioxidants seek out and neutralize free radicals, thereby reducing oxidative stress.

Reducing oxidative stress is thought to inhibit the growth and spread of cancer cells. By neutralizing free radicals, antioxidants can potentially protect cellular DNA from damage, which is a significant step in preventing mutations that lead to cancer. However, it’s essential to note that the relationship between antioxidants and cancer prevention is still debatable.
